Output 53beffd13288684d10495173a077bf1e5f72ce533b87d99753dbe72000030534:0

value
27044950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fef2661490899e5f6f2cd56980b76b613080385 OP_EQUAL
address
3KBsUcQVHCpYRP6EkPUPueSSGtZDHNJSKe
transaction
53beffd13288684d10495173a077bf1e5f72ce533b87d99753dbe72000030534
spent
true